We think the answer is "PANIC" which means:
- noun
- • An overwhelming feeling of fear and anxiety
- • Sudden mass fear and anxiety over anticipated events verb
- • Be overcome by a sudden fear
- • Cause sudden fear in or fill with sudden panic adjective
- • Pertaining to the god pan.
- • Of fear, fright etc: sudden or overwhelming (attributed by the ancient greeks to the influence of pan).
